The wife of the deceased Ukrainian soldier, Tetyana Kutsenko, published a post on the anniversary of the debate between Petro Poroshenko and Volodymyr Zelensky. In it, she stated that she had not previously felt threatened by Zelensky as a candidate and recognized it as a mistake.

She wrote about this on Facebook .

In her post, she noted that during the 2019 election campaign, she believed that society was capable of assessing the changes that were taking place in the country, particularly in the areas of the economy, army, international politics, and culture.

She also mentioned that she was confident in Petro Poroshenko’s victory after the debate, as she found his speech more convincing.

“I did not feel threatened by the Ze candidate,” said Tetyana Kutsenko.

The author of the post noted that, in her opinion, part of society wanted a quick end to the war and was ready to support other political approaches.

“How wrong I was,” said Tetyana Kutsenko.

She also expressed her belief that difficult circumstances can influence the formation of stronger and more conscious citizens.

At the end of the post, Tetyana Kutsenko added that she published a joint photo with her husband, taken in April 2019.

As you know, a debate took place on April 19, 2019 between the fifth president, Petro Poroshenko, and the then presidential candidate, Volodymyr Zelensky. 7 years after the debate, we analyze the key statements of the politicians – what did Zelensky promise and what did Poroshenko warn about?
